Anybody Killa, also known as ABK or Native Funk, is the stage name of James Lowery, an American rapper of Native American descent. Considered one of the pioneers of horrorcore, a music genre characterized by often violent and macabre lyrics, Anybody Killa gained fame in the 1990s with a raw and aggressive sound. His songs explore themes such as violence, crime, and death, often presented in a provocative and disturbing manner. Among his most representative tracks are "Bloodbath", "Killuminati" and "The Devil's Advocate". Anybody Killa has collaborated with other horrorcore artists, such as Necro and Dope D.O.D., contributing to the spread of this underground music culture.
